I am about to move house and have some scope for upgrading an ageing Home Cinema set-up, specifically Sub(s)
I am running KEF R700 and R600C at the front and love their sound. The L/R are biamped using a 5 channel Roksan Power Amp and the Centre (Biamped) and rear surrounds are running from another Roksan 5 channel power. Processor is likely to be an Arcam AV40 (yep, I know it's buggy!) for want of a better option with the functionality at the price - and bearing in mind I'm coming from a Roksan Caspian DSP some 20 years old!
I currently have an REL Quake which is pretty much redundant for movies when partnered with the KEFs and I'm looking for a lot more depth for films. Movie to music is around 60 : 40, so the set-up needs to be musically adept too and I prefer a taught, punchy bass for music.
So, this is where I'm at :
2 x XTZ 12.17 Edge
or
1x Arendal 1723s 1s
My room is 4.5m x 3.5m
These are basically the limit of my budget, though if worth it - I could be tempted by the 1v. Couple of questions:
1. Is there a significant benefit to 2xSubs vs 1x
2. Is that (assumed) benefit (ie the 2x XTZ) going to outperform the single Arendal given that we have Dirac in play?
3. For music, does the choice of sub matter given the depth of the KEFs and the size of the room?
Though less important, I like the look and build quality of the Arendal but with that said, the XTZ look pretty good, especially when considering the price.
